At first glance, Xanax and clonazepam are very similar. Both medications are benzodiazepines, CNS depressants, and ways of treating anxiety or panic attacks.

Both are short acting drugs, but clonazepam stays in the body for longer than Xanax. The half-life of Xanax is 6—25 hours , while for clonazepam, it is 22—54 hours. Clonazepam can also treat seizures, whereas Xanax does not. Both drugs have their different off-label uses, which the sections below will look at in more detail. Whether prescribing clonazepam or Xanax, a doctor will usually start at the lowest possible dosage, regularly reassess the dosage, and consider reducing it, for example, if panic attacks stop. If a doctor advises reducing the dosage, they must ensure that a person does this slowly. If a person stops taking either drug abruptly, it could result in withdrawal symptoms. Both Xanax and clonazepam typically begin taking effect after a few hours or days of starting the medication.

A dose of Xanax will affect a person for a few hours. A dose of clonazepam can last around three times longer. Long-term use of benzodiazepines can lead to dependence on these drugs. Dependence can begin after using the drugs for as little as 1 month. As Xanax remains in the body for less time than clonazepam, it may carry a higher risk of overuse or misuse, which may lead to dependence.

It is critical that a person does not stop taking either drug suddenly. Doing so can lead to adverse effects, such as life threatening seizures, as well as withdrawal symptoms. A doctor or pharmacist should carefully monitor how a person uses benzodiazepines to manage the risk of dependence. Clonazepam comes in the form of an oral tablet that a person swallows.

There is also a version that dissolves in the mouth. Xanax is available in immediate-release and extended-release oral tablets, as well as an oral solution.

Xanax Xanax coupons Xanax details is part of a large class of medications known as benzodiazepines. Benzodiazepines work by increasing activity at receptors for a neurotransmitter called gamma-aminobutyric acid GABA.

This all takes place in the CNS central nervous system. Benzodiazepines produce a relaxing, calming effect and can even help promote sleep when taken at bedtime. Buspirone and Xanax are most commonly used in the management of anxiety disorders and can help in the short-term relief of symptoms of anxiety, whether or not anxiety is associated with depressive symptoms.

Xanax is also used to treat panic disorder, or panic attacks, with or without agoraphobia fear of crowded places, or fear of leaving the home.

Both drugs also are used off-label for a variety of conditions, outlined below. In a study comparing buspirone and Xanax , both drugs were found to be equally effective in treating symptoms of anxiety, and buspirone was found to have less side effects and fewer withdrawal symptoms than Xanax. Another study looked at buspirone and Xanax, as well as Valium diazepam , and the effect on daytime sleepiness.

The study found buspirone to cause the least drowsiness of the three drugs. By day 7, the differences between the drugs in terms of daytime sleepiness was not significant, but the patients who took alprazolam or diazepam had slower reaction times on a visual reaction timed-performance test. The authors concluded that although the drugs are similarly effective, buspirone may be better in patients where daytime alertness is critical.

MAOIs monoamine oxidase inhibitors should not be used within 14 days of buspirone, because the combination could cause serotonin syndrome or increased blood pressure. Certain drugs inhibit CYP3A4, preventing buspirone or Xanax from being metabolized, and leading to a buildup of buspirone or Xanax and more side effects. These include diltiazem, erythromycin, and several others. It is important to note that grapefruit juice can inhibit the metabolism of buspirone or Xanax.

On the other hand, certain drugs are CYP3A4 inducers and speed up the metabolism of buspirone or Xanax and as a result, buspirone or Xanax would not be as effective. These drugs include carbamazepine, phenytoin, rifampin, and barbiturates such as phenobarbital.

Buspirone or Xanax should not be taken with opioid painkillers, due to increased risk of sedation, respiratory depression, and overdose, possibly even leading to death. If no other combination of medicine is possible, the patient should receive both drugs at the lowest possible dose and for the shortest duration of time, and be closely monitored.
